Libya's Interior Minister Fathi Bashagha has told the BBC that groups including Al Qaeda and the Islamic State will use the current conflict in the country to regroup. The US has carried out two airstrikes in Libya in the past week, targeting IS militants. The conflict in Libya began in April when a rebel military commander launched an offensive to try to take the capital. Since then the authorities in Tripoli say more than 3,000 people have been killed, including a few hundred civilians.
